💡 Tips
- Many businesses close early in the day or shut down entirely on Sundays, so plan your shopping accordingly.
- The US Dollar is the official currency, making financial transactions very straightforward for visitors.
- The pace of life here is extremely relaxed; expect customer service to be friendly but unhurried.
- Chewing betel nut is a widespread local custom; seeing locals with red-stained teeth is completely normal.

Colonia is the administrative capital and economic hub of Yap State, representing a unique blend of Micronesian tradition and modern commerce. The Colonia Commercial Center is where the island's essential business activities take place, housing the main banks, government offices, and retail stores. Remarkably, one can still find massive stone money (Rai) displayed near modern buildings, serving as a reminder that traditional value systems remain integral to Yapese society. The local markets are central to daily life, where residents trade fresh seafood, betel nuts, and intricate handicrafts. As the primary gateway for visitors, Colonia hosts dive operators and tour agencies that provide access to Yap's world-famous manta ray sanctuaries and coral reefs. While the town infrastructure supports modern telecommunications and services, the pace of life remains distinctly Pacific, characterized by a deep respect for the customs and community structures that define the Federated States of Micronesia.

Best time to visit & climate
The most pleasant time to visit is Feb–Apr.
| Jan | Feb | Mar | Apr | May | Jun | Jul | Aug | Sep | Oct | Nov | Dec |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Avg °C | 28 | 28 | 28 | 28 | 28 | 28 | 28 | 28 | 28 | 28 | 29 | 29 |
| Rain mm | 148 | 123 | 137 | 139 | 200 | 245 | 328 | 344 | 302 | 257 | 211 | 197 |
Geography
Facts
- Colonia is the state capital and only urban center of Yap.
- The area is located on the eastern shore of Yap Proper island.
- It includes the Chamorro Bay area, known for its small businesses and eateries.
- Several traditional meeting houses (faluw) are located near the commercial zone.
- It is the primary location for the state's banking and telecommunications services.
- The district is home to the Yap State Legislature and Governor's office.
